Warning Signs You Need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ration
Warped or Buckled Wood Trim

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ration Cost in Belmont, NC
The cost of wood trim water damage restoration var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Belmont, NC. Here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of the service: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Planning | $100 – $500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|
| Water Extraction and Drying | $500 – $2,500 | Amount of water, equipment used |
| Wood Trim Restoration |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of wood trim |
| Final Inspection and Touch-ups |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, complexity of job |
| Disinfection and Sanitizing |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of materials affected |
| More Repairs or Replacements |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, complexity of job |
